- It was announced earlier this week that the DUP was prepared to return to Stormont, dependent on the UK Government implementing certain legislative assurances.
- The return will see Michelle O’Neill become the region’s first ever nationalist first minister.
- The DUP leader today expressed hope that the executive could be back in place within days.
- The parties eligible to participate in a revived ministerial executive are due to meet later today to discuss the next steps.
- Support for the deal is not unanimous within the DUP and several senior figures remain fiercely opposed to the proposed agreement.
